Catalogue Distribution

In order to order from a catalogue's items, the catalogue must be distributed to a customer.

Note: Only catalogues that match the customer's Currency should be distributed to a customer. As well as ensuring prices are in the correct currency, this also lets HorizonWeb display a currency symbol to the logged in contact.

Distribution Visibility Tabs

Click a tab to see a list of catalogues distributed, and therefore visible, in the following ways. To change a catalogue's Visibility, use Catalogue Modify.

  • Customer Specific – the catalogue can only be used by the trader selected
  • Distributed – the catalogue is distributed to customers in the Distributed to list.
  • Public – distributed to all customers.
  • Private (Internal) – the catalogue contains items that you don't want to make available to customers.
  • (under Test) – newly imported catalogues are set to (under Test) so you can check them before changing the visibility to Distributed or Public.
  • Web Offers – catalogues reserved for HorizonWeb. These items will be displayed on the Offers tab.
  • Active only – when selected only Active catalogues (set in Catalogue Modify) are displayed.

The customers, which a catalogue is distributed to, are listed under the Distributed To tab.

Distributing a Public Catalogue

Public catalogues can be seen by all customers, unless Prevent is selected.

  1. From the Set-up menu, click Catalogues. The catalogues grid is displayed.
  2. Click the Public distribution filter tab.
  3. The Distributed To tab is bottom left of your screen. Right-click within the list below the tab and click Add trader. The Find Trader window opens.
  4. Type within the Account, Reference or Name boxes and press Enter. A list of matching traders in returned in the list.
  5. Click the trader you want to add, then click OK. The trader is added to the list.
  6. Select the Prevent option if you want the customer to not see the otherwise publicly visible catalogue.
  7. To remove the customer from the list, right-click the customer, and select Remove Trader.

Distributing a Customer Catalogue

Distributed catalogues can be seen by customers added to the Distributed to list.

  1. From the Set-up menu, click Catalogues. The catalogues grid is displayed.
  2. Click the Distributed distribution filter tab.
  3. The Distributed To tab is bottom left of your screen. Right-click within the list below the tab and click Add trader. The Find Trader window opens.
  4. Type within the Account, Reference or Name boxes and press Enter. A list of matching traders in returned in the list.
  5. Click the trader you want to add, then click OK.
  6. Select the Prevent option to stop the distribution of the catalogue to the customer.

Clearing the Distribution List

The distribution list, from the Public, Distributed and Web Offers tabs can be cleared.

  1. Below the Distributed to grid, click Clear.
  2. A Confirm window opens, Delete distribution list?. Click Yes to clear the list. You cannot undo this.
  3. The list is cleared.

Exporting the Distribution List

You may want to export the distribution list to another application.

  1. Below the Distributed to grid, click Export. The Export Grid window opens.
  2. In the Type group, click an export type.
  3. Click Preview to open the Excel spreadsheet in Horizon's spreadsheet, or the textfile or CSV file in Horizon's word processor.
  4. In the File-name box, type a name for your file.
  5. Click OK. If you are previewing, the file opens in the Horizon application, otherwise, a Save As window opens.
  6. Navigate to where you want to save the file, then click Save.

Copying and Pasting the Distribution List

You can copy and paste a distribution list between catalogues.

  1. Click the catalogue, whose distribution list you want to copy.
  2. Under the Distributed to list, click Copy.
  3. Click the catalogue that needs the distribution list.
  4. Under the Distributed to list, click Paste. The distribution list is now updated.
